		<description>[...] It&#8217;s a treat to find really miniature spy equipment these days, and the Worlds Smallest 2.4GHZ Video Transmitter is a great example of tiny technology. It measures only 5mm x 6.5mm x 8mm and weights only 1 gram! It runs from a 3V power supply, and only draws 8mA, which means it will last for days on a pair of AA batteries. Quite a bit smaller than other commercial 2.4GHz video transmitters! [...]</description>
